Harold was born in 1926. He passed away in 2011. He was the son of Howard and Hazel Baker Dykes. While a Senior at Lutheran High School in Wyandotte, Michigan, he was drafted into the United States Army., stationed in Anniston, Alabama. He married his first wife there and returned to Michigan. He started his own business, a street and parking lot cleaning service, Mobile Power Sweeping . They had two children, Terry and Penny.He was divorced in 1971. He married Mary Gill Pagan , a widow. They continued the business until about 1985 and moved to their sailboat, a 37 ft. ketch, MAHAME , that was sailed to Burnt Store Marina, on Charlotte Harbor in Florida a few years before , and used for winter home. Harold loved sailing and the lifestyle. My mother was in her eighties and living alone in Tennessee . In 1989 we went to spend the summer with her and our life changed. We decided to stay and open a retirement home so I could be with my mother. We bought a historic 125 year old house ( eventually two more ) , restoration for a year. The next 25 years we cared for the elderly. Harold was loved by all. He died in 2011and I plan for his ashes to be spread somewhere warm in the water. Wonderful human being and husband of 39 years.
